Abstract
A new combined matched-filter serial search PS code acquisition scheme based on surface acoustic wave (SAW) convolver preamble processing is presented in which the correct detection of preambles results in a residual uncertainty of just a few code chips, to be searched sequentially and tracked. The performance for this scheme in AWGN and single-tone interference channel is studied, considering the noise in the local reference generator. The conclusion shows that the presence of noise in the reference signal has a stronger influence on preamble processing and mean acquisition time of a system than merely reinforcing the channel noise power.
